Transaction 4f59f5963758498ccf5f91e7b7d482ea0268e2da7630bb072f5ce5c4def85965
1 Input
1 Outputs
- 4f59f5963758498ccf5f91e7b7d482ea0268e2da7630bb072f5ce5c4def85965:0
value 15978192
address 17DQ29gm89frWcZrQLcShkeceab5csBnsH